Why Community Matters During Grief 

Grief can feel isolating, even when surrounded by loved ones. Community provides a safe space where emotions are acknowledged rather than rushed. When families gather, whether for visitation, a memorial, or quiet conversation, it reinforces the idea that support exists beyond immediate family. 


Being part of a caring environment helps individuals process loss at their own pace. Shared stories, familiar faces, and gentle guidance remind families that their feelings are valid. This sense of connection can reduce feelings of loneliness and offer moments of peace amid uncertainty. 


Shared Traditions Create a Sense of Belonging 

Rituals and traditions have long helped people navigate loss. They create structure when everything else feels unsettled. Community traditions, both cultural and personal, allow families to honor their loved ones in ways that feel familiar and meaningful.

The Healing Power of Coming Together 

There is something deeply healing about gathering with others who understand loss. Whether through words of comfort, shared silence, or simple presence, community support fosters emotional resilience. It reminds families that grief is a shared human experience. 


Connection also encourages healthy grieving. When families feel supported, they are more likely to express emotions openly and find comfort in shared memories. Over time, these connections can become a source of strength, helping individuals move forward while still honoring the past.

Creating Space to Honor a Life Memorial services provide a dedicated moment to pause and reflect on a life well lived. In a world that moves quickly, these services create intentional space for families to gather and focus on memories, values, and relationships that mattered most. This time together helps families acknowledge the reality of loss while also celebrating what made their loved one unique. Stories shared aloud, music that held meaning, and moments of quiet reflection all help create an experience that feels personal and sincere rather than rushed or impersonal. Why Gathering Together Supports Healing Grief can feel isolating, even when surrounded by people who care. Memorial services bring individuals together in a shared experience, reminding families they are not alone in their sorrow. Seeing familiar faces and receiving support through presence alone can offer reassurance during emotionally heavy moments. Flexibility That Reflects Personal Values One of the most meaningful aspects of memorial services is their flexibility. Families are not limited to a single format or timeline. Services can be held days or weeks later, allowing loved ones to gather when they are emotionally ready. Celebrating Stories That Continue to Matter A memorial service is more than a farewell. It is an opportunity to highlight the impact a person had on others. Stories shared during these gatherings often bring comfort, laughter, and tears, all of which are part of healthy remembrance. When families hear how their loved one influenced friends, colleagues, or extended family, it reinforces the lasting value of that life. These shared memories become part of an ongoing story, helping families carry their loved one’s legacy forward with intention and pride.
